GAZELL.iO is thrilled to present an exhibition by 00 Zhang as our first show of 2025. 00 Zhang is our January artist-in-residence, and this project celebrates GAZELL.iO’s 10th anniversary.
About
This exhibition marks the official UK debut of 00 Zhang’s new interactive game work, Honey, which is currently on display in an alternative format at X Museum, Beijing (until 14 February 2025). It also coincides with 00 Zhang’s showcase with Gazelli Art House in a group presentation at ART SG, Singapore (17–19 January 2025).
Through her multi-faceted practice, 00 Zhang examines the relationship between individuals and broader societal and architectural structures, emphasising the circulation of bodies, memories, and emotions across space and time. The project Honey is an interdisciplinary exploration of biodiversity, ecological crises, and the profound interconnections between species. It delves into the unique qualities of bees, encompassing their ecological networks and complex relationship with human civilisation, commodification and labour.
GAZELL.iO is proud to present 00 Zhang’s exhibition in which cutting-edge digital and sculptural processes are used to explore multi-species connections and ecological futures. Audiences are invited to engage with the Honey game to experience a trans-dimensional perspective on survival, adaptation, and ecological interdependence within our rapidly shifting world.
